> It's merged into the main branch:
>
>  https://github.com/jmettraux/ruote/commit/3e19e8f47dda2d58f4a2ac73436...
>
> There are 3 states: "running" (default), "paused" and "stopped".
>
> By default it's disabled, you have to set "worker_state_enabled" to
> true when initializing the storage, like in:
>
>     worker = Ruote::Worker.new(Ruote::HashStorage.new('worker_state_enabled'
> => true))
>
> to make it work.
